HB 5301: Health Care
GENERAL BILL by Health Care Budget Subcommittee, Andrade
Health Care; Repeals provisions relating to Florida health care innovation; requires Cancer Connect Collaborative to annually develop, solicit input from specialty hospitals for children for, & submit to Governor & Legislature specified plan for Casey DeSantis Cancer Research Program; requires plan to include expansion of grant fund opportunities for specialty hospitals for children; requires specified report to include specified analyses of certain cancer mortality rates relating to pediatric cancer; removes provision providing that results of specified audit reports are dispositive; prohibits administrative costs for hospital directed payment program from being included in allowable expenses for managed care plan.
Effective Date: 7/1/2025
